The wanderer bids farewell to his lover and steps out into the night. Why does he leave? Where is he going? We don't know. The journey is the thing.
Franz Schubert's last song cycle, A Winter's Journey, sets the poems of Wilhelm Müller as a landscape of emotions from loneliness to courage. Roadside features – a linden tree, an icy river, a malevolent crow – become characters in the drama, triggering old memories and new hope. And throughout it all, Schubert's exquisite writing for voice and piano paints the emotional and physical surroundings in sound.
Musica Viva Australia presents internationally-acclaimed British tenor Allan Clayton and Australian pianist Kate Golla in a unique presentation of A Winter's Journey. Director Lindy Hume maps the journey across a desolate terrain, while videographer David Bergman choreographs the scenery using the remarkable visions of Australian artist Fred Williams OBE to colour and illuminate this haunting atlas of the emotions.
